What are some common challenges faced by registered nurses (RNs) working in fast-paced healthcare environments?

Registered nurses in busy healthcare settings often encounter challenges such as managing high patient loads, adapting to rapidly changing patient conditions, and coordinating care among multidisciplinary teams. Time management, prioritization, and effective communication are essential skills to handle these demands while ensuring patient safety and quality care. Support from colleagues, ongoing training, and self-care strategies can help RNs navigate these challenges successfully and maintain job satisfaction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an RN (Registered Nurse), and why are they important?

To thrive as a Registered Nurse, you need a strong foundation in clinical care, patient assessment, and medical knowledge, typically supported by a nursing degree and RN licensure. Proficiency with electronic health records (EHRs), patient monitoring equipment, and medication administration systems is essential. Empathy, adaptability, and clear communication are key soft skills for navigating patient needs and working within interdisciplinary teams. These skills ensure high-quality care, patient safety, and strong collaboration in fast-paced healthcare settings.

How to make $150,000 as a nurse?

To earn $150,000 as a registered nurse, professionals often work in high-paying specialties such as nurse anesthetist, nurse practitioner, or clinical nurse specialist, which typically require advanced certifications and education. Gaining experience, working in urban or high-demand areas, and taking on overtime or night shifts can also increase earnings. Additionally, pursuing additional certifications and advanced degrees can open opportunities for higher-paying roles.

What's the highest paying RN job?

The highest paying RN roles are often in specialized fields such as Nurse Anesthetists (CRNAs), Nurse Practitioners, and Nurse Midwives, with CRNAs typically earning the most due to advanced training and responsibilities. These positions usually require additional certifications, advanced degrees, and experience, and they often work in hospital or surgical settings with higher compensation packages.
